Lauren Ashley Mastrosa, a Sydney-based author and Christian charity executive, is facing child abuse charges related to her erotica novel, *Daddy's Little Toy*, written under the pen name Tori Woods. The charges stem from the book's content, which a police officer described in court as containing references to "sexual stuff" with a young child. Mastrosa is contesting the charges, arguing that the book depicts adult infant role play rather than actual child abuse. The case is ongoing and further details are emerging in court proceedings.
